In This How-To I'm going to be teaching you guys
how to root any android device without a computer.


The First Step is to enable unknown source downloads from the Settings>Security. Then install KeyRoot Master(Modded Version) from Here and Install Root Checker from the Play Store

After you are finished installing that open it. You will see 3 or 4 buttons on the start screen of
KeyRoot Master, click the Mulai Root button. A message should pop-up which has 2 buttons, click the Root button.


Now wait a minute or two and the root should be completed. Exit the application.
Now go on Root Checker and Verify Root access. CONGRATS NOW YOU ARE ROOTED


If a message comes up saying "Program root lokal gagal disrankan menggunakan Cloud Root" click
The button following the message.


READ THIS: The MOD version of Key Root Master should automatically install SuperSU
after the root process, if it doesn't please reboot your device and check. If SuperSU isn't present then manually install
from the google play store. SuperSU is Needed to give all root permissions!

Sorry but I am closing this thread because the rooting app has been removed from the play store. There are variety of reasons why this may have been done and most of them suggest that this is not the safest rooting method to try.

Please be really careful about downloading rooting apps from sources that you do not trust because rooting apps have been targeted by malware developors, just think about it...they have access to your just rooted device!
